Hoopeston, Il vs Toulouse Climate & Distance Between

France flag
  • The distance between Hoopeston, Il, Usa and Toulouse, France is approximately 6,984 km or 4,340 mi.
  • To reach Hoopeston, Il in this distance one would set out from Toulouse bearing 301.2°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Hoopeston, Il bearing 234.5° or SW .
  • Hoopeston, Il has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Toulouse has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
  • Hoopeston, Il is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Toulouse is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 2 °C (3.5°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 12.4 °C (22.3°F) more in Hoopeston, Il.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 282.6 mm (11.1 in) more which is equivalent to 282.6 l/m² (6.94 US gal/ft²) or 2,826,000 l/ha (302,118 US gal/ac) more. About 1 3/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.1° higher in Hoopeston, Il than in Toulouse.
